There are a few Lax matrices of the Clebsch system. Poles Baker-Akhiezer function determine class equivalent divisors on corresponding spectral curves. According to Riemann-Roch theorem, each has unique reduced representative. We discuss properties such divisor curve $3\times 3$ matrix having natural generalization $gl^*(n)$ case.

Abstract We present sum rules for Clebsch–Gordan coefficients in the framework of SO (4) group-theoretical description hydrogen atom. The main results are obtained using properties Runge-Lenz-Pauli vector, particular expressing matrix elements powers its last component both spherical and parabolic basis. Connections with Stark effect diamagnetism atom outlined.

The notion that elementary systems correspond to irreducible representations of the Poincaré group is the starting point for this paper, which then goes on to discuss how a semigroup for the time evolution of unstable states and resonances could emerge from the underlying Poincaré symmetry. Important tools in this analysis are the Clebsch-Gordan coefficients for the Poincaré group.
In this paper we present a method for determining some variations of a singular trajectory of an affine control system. These variations provide necessary optimality conditions which may distinguish between maximizing and minimizing problems. The generalized Legendre-Clebsch conditions are an example of these type of conditions.
